This specimen was lot 45165 in Stack's Bowers ANA sale (Costa Mesa, CA, August 2021), where it sold for $70. The catalog description[1] noted, "ITALY. Papal States. 4 Soldi, 1866-R Year XXI. Rome Mint. Pius IX. NGC MS-62 Brown. A pleasing example of the type, with very dark patina and glossy surfaces." This type was minted at Rome 1866-69 in substantial quantities and is common. Four soldi = twenty centesimi = 1/5 lira. The pope was enjoying his last days as an independent potentate; when French troops left in 1870, Italian troops marched in and forcibly unified Rome with the rest of the kingdom of Italy.

Recorded mintage: 2,470,000.

Specification: 20 g, copper, 36 mm diameter.

Catalog reference: Berman-3346; KM-1374; Gig-319.
